Gravel biking around Świebodzin offers a diverse landscape characterized by numerous lakes, such as Lake Niesłysz, and extensive forested areas like the Rzepin Forest and various landscape parks. The region features rolling terrain with moderate elevation changes, providing varied experiences for gravel cyclists. Routes traverse open fields, forest paths, and connect charming towns with historical landmarks, making it suitable for different skill levels.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many gravel bike trails are available around Świebodzin?

There are over 60 gravel bike trails recorded around Świebodzin on komoot, offering a wide range of options for different skill levels. This includes 10 easy routes, 42 moderate routes, and 12 more challenging trails.

What is the typical length and duration of gravel bike trails in the Świebodzin area?

The gravel bike trails around Świebodzin vary in length, with many popular routes ranging from 20 to 40 kilometers (12 to 25 miles). For example, the Sulechów Market Square – Sulechów Castle loop from Sulechów is about 32 km and takes around 2 hours 40 minutes, while the Gate in Łagów – Marchian Gate. loop from Łagów is approximately 37 km, taking just under 3 hours 20 minutes.

Are there any family-friendly or beginner-suitable gravel bike routes near Świebodzin?

Yes, Świebodzin offers several routes suitable for families and beginners. The region's rolling terrain and moderate elevation changes make many trails accessible. Look for routes marked as 'easy' on komoot, which typically feature smoother paths and shorter distances. There are 10 easy routes available in the area.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ails around Świebodzin?

The terrain around Świebodzin is diverse, characterized by rolling hills, forested areas, open fields, and paths connecting charming towns. You'll encounter a mix of gravel roads, forest tracks, and some paved sections, especially when passing through villages or along lake shores. The region is known for its numerous lakes, such as Lake Niesłysz, which often feature in scenic routes.

What are some scenic highlights or viewpoints along the gravel bike routes?

Many routes offer scenic views, particularly those around the numerous lakes like Lake Niesłysz. You can also enjoy historical architecture in towns like Sulechów and Łagów. For example, the Beach on Lake Niesłysz – Bunker at Lake Niesłysz loop from Świebodzin provides beautiful lakeside scenery. Additionally, you might encounter landmarks such as the Christ the King Statue Świebodzin or the Bunker at Lake Niesłysz.

Are there any challenging gravel bike routes for advanced riders?

Yes, for more experienced riders seeking a challenge, there are 12 difficult-grade routes around Świebodzin. These routes often feature greater elevation gain and potentially more technical sections. An example of a longer, more challenging route is the Łagów Historic Town and Castle – Brama Polska (Polish Gate) loop from Łagów, which covers over 74 km with significant elevation.

What historical sites or attractions can I explore while gravel biking in the region?

The Świebodzin area is rich in history. You can cycle past the historic town of Sulechów, including its market square and castle, or explore Łagów with its historic gates and architecture. Notable attractions include the Łagów Castle and Town Gates, the Joannite Castle in Łagów, and the Ojerzyce Palace. Many routes incorporate these cultural points of interest.

Is public transport available to access gravel bike trails in Świebodzin?

While specific public transport links directly to trailheads can vary, Świebodzin itself is a regional hub. You can often reach the starting points of routes located within or very close to towns like Świebodzin, Sulechów, or Łagów via local bus services or regional trains, depending on your origin. It's advisable to check local transport schedules for specific connections to your chosen starting point.

Are there places to stop for refreshments or cafes along the gravel bike trails?

Many routes pass through or near towns and villages such as Sulechów and Łagów, where you can find cafes, restaurants, and shops to refuel. Routes that go along popular lakesides, like Lake Niesłysz, may also have seasonal kiosks or eateries. It's always a good idea to carry sufficient water and snacks, especially on longer routes or those in more remote forested areas.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king around Świebodzin?

The spring and autumn months generally offer the most pleasant conditions for gravel biking in the Świebodzin region, with mild temperatures and beautiful scenery. Summer can also be enjoyable, though it can get warm, so early morning or late afternoon rides are recommended. Winter riding is possible, but be prepared for colder temperatures and potentially snowy or icy conditions on trails.
